The Stingers began the game against their Midwest rivals quite slow. Shooting at the Racers net only 7 times to their 15. Cincinnati had trouble making and controlling passes early on and it didn't help that Indianapolis checked the Stingers hard to negate their offense. But despite the lack of offense the Stingers had, Rick Dudley managed to score a goal at 13:06. His shot was taken from about 20 feet back with Locas and Ball in on the assist.

Racers goalie Andy Brown blocks a shot from Stingers Clause Larose. Brown was the last pro goalie to play without a mask.

In the second period the Stingers went down 2-1 after two straight Racers goals. The first came from Nick Harbaruk when he scored at 2:36 in the period with a shorthanded goal. Darryl Maggs followed at 6:45 for the second Racers goal.

Cincinnati began to kick it in gear during the third period, holding the Racers to only 4 shots on goal. The Stingers scored at 7:50 in the period to tie the game up with a long shot by Pierre Guite. As the game progressed deeper in the final period, all signs were pointing to overtime. That was until Claude Larose came up with his 27th goal of the season at 19:19.

Bernie MacNeil had passed the puck to him from over the blue line and Larose skated in on the left wing. Larose slapped the puck from behind the faceoff circle and the net jumped which allowed the goal to sail right in. The Racers goaltender Andy Brown, who is the last goal tender in the game to play without a mask, tried to make a stop but simply couldn't reach the puck. The Stingers bench erupted in celebration. A celebration that almost cursed the end of the game for them. The clock still had 43 second remaining and the Racers were not going quietly. The Racers Blair McDonald took a hard slap shot just before the buzzer but the Stingers goalie Paul Hoganson batted it over the top of the net to end the game.

The Stingers who were in last place a few days back, moved up to a second place tie with Cleveland in the standings.
